León Digital

  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on
  • Trustfeed ratings Icon

León, Spain

Internet service provider

León Digital Reviews | Rating 4 out of 5 stars (5 reviews)

León Digital is located in León, Spain on Calle Juan Madrazo, 13,. León Digital is rated 4 out of 5 in the category internet service provider in Spain.

Address

Calle Juan Madrazo, 13,

Phone

+34 987235523

Open hours

...
There is no reviews yet about León Digital, be the first to write a review and give your rating to León Digital
Write review Claim Profile